灌丛对流动沙地土壤特性和草本植物的影响

摘要: 通过对流动沙地灌丛内外土壤特性、土壤养分含量、土壤种子库和草本植物群落特征的差异性调查,分析了灌丛对沙地土壤特性和林下草本植被的影响。结果表明,在流动沙地0—20 cm土壤中细沙、极细沙、粘粉粒、有机质、总氮和总磷、有效磷和土壤水分含量,小叶锦鸡儿灌丛下分别较灌丛外高17.3%、4.4%、 49.5%、43.8%、40.0%、23.1%、16.3%和10.8%,黄柳灌丛下较灌丛外分别高3.5%、21.3%、0.0%、20.0%、16.7%、8.3%、10.6%和28.1%。小叶锦鸡儿、差不嘎蒿和黄柳灌丛下凋落物蓄积量要比灌丛外分别高18.3倍、365.2倍和15.5倍。差不嘎蒿灌丛下土壤种子库密度较灌丛外高10.9倍。原为半固定、半流动沙地优势种的多年生草本植物白草,不仅能在流动沙地灌丛下存活,而且具有较高的密度、高度、盖度和地上生物量。结果还表明,从灌丛中心到灌丛边缘,凋落物产量、土壤种子库密度、草本植物密度、盖度、生物量均存在明显的递减梯度,在灌丛外不远处消失。这些结果说明,在流动沙地,灌丛具有明显的“肥岛”效应和“保种”作用。

Abstract:

To understand status and roles of shrub in vegetation degradation and recovery processes in semiarid areas,China,we investigated effects of shrub canopy on soil properties,organic litter,seed bank and understory herbage community properties in Horqin sand land,Mongolia. The results showed that in shifting sand dunes,very find sand,silt,clay,organic matter,total N and P,available P and soil moisture in 0—20 cm depth were 17.3%,4.4%,49.5%,43.8%,40.0%,23.1%,16.3% and 10.8% higher for Caragana microphylla,and 3.5%,21.3%,0.0%,20.0%,16.7%,8.3%,10.6% and 28.1% higher for Salix gordejevii,respectively under canopy of remnant shrub species than those in open space; average organic litter output was 18.3 times for C. microphylla,365.2 times for Artemisia halodendron and 15.5 times for S. gordejevii, respectively,under shrub canopy compared to open space; soil seed density was 10.9 times higher under A. halodendron canopy than that in open space; perennial herbage Pennisetum centrasiaticum belonged originally to fixed sand dune not only could survived under shrub canopy in shift sand dunes,but also had higher plant densities,height,coverage and above ground biomass. There were a significant gradient of organic litter mass,soil seed bank density and plant density under shrub canopy,decreasing gradually from the centre of shrub canopy to the edge of the canopy,and disappeared entirely in open space of one to two meter distant from the shrub canopy. These results suggested that shrub had significant “fertile island” effects and important “keep species” roles in shifting sand dunes.
